NSW - Inner West/South Sydney Across Sydney’s Inner West, yields range from 4.0% for both retail and industrial assets through to 5.0% for office space. Luke Smith of Commercial Inner West/South Sydney expects these yields to remain steady for the rest of 2020. The Inner West is maintaining solid ground even during COVID-19. Vacancy rates are as low as 4.0% for industrial property, rising to 10.0% and 11.0% for office and retail assets respectively. Reflecting the strength of the local market, the team at Commercial Inner West/South Sydney have achieved considerable sales success despite COVID-19. As a guide, 254 square metre shop and retail premises situated on a prime 904 square metre corner site with an abundance of parking sold at auction for $2.98 million. The sale campaign attracted 128 logged buyer enquiries, with contracts issued to 16 buyers. The auction was well-attended with 98 bids placed (over $1 million worth of bidding), and a sale result well above the vendor’s reserve. In addition, a single level industrial building of approximately 560 square metres, at 50-52 Shepherd Street, Marrickville attracted plenty of buyer interest, selling for $30,000 above the asking price. 15 - Luke Smith lsmith@rhcss.com.au
